Transaction 6951c310a1e9508f54cabf8d9b7760a4e4378b151ffb807a251cb1ec584c8917

2 Input
2 Outputs
  • 6951c310a1e9508f54cabf8d9b7760a4e4378b151ffb807a251cb1ec584c8917:0
  • value  417205
    address  13unDYRF5tVGJ29VHDFXuacPqZszKCFu1H
  • 6951c310a1e9508f54cabf8d9b7760a4e4378b151ffb807a251cb1ec584c8917:1
  • value  558712
    address  bc1qng57pyw7zh57kwjvexkdnypcrsavxuq3t3utmq